Understanding OnlyFans and the Creator Economy

OnlyFans, launched in 2016, rapidly rose to prominence as a subscription-based platform allowing content creators to receive funding directly from their "fans" or subscribers. Unlike traditional social media platforms that rely heavily on advertising revenue, OnlyFans operates on a direct monetization model, where creators set a monthly subscription fee for exclusive content. This model has democratized content creation, enabling individuals from various niches – including fitness instructors, musicians, artists, and adult entertainers – to build sustainable careers. The platform’s appeal lies in its direct creator-to-fan connection, fostering a sense of intimacy and exclusivity that is often difficult to achieve on broader social media sites. The Financial Aspects of Content Creation

The allure of platforms like OnlyFans largely stems from their direct monetization capabilities. Creators earn revenue primarily through subscriptions, but also through tips, pay-per-view (PPV) content, and direct messages. The platform typically takes a percentage cut (e.g., 20%) of the earnings, with the rest going directly to the creator. This transparent revenue share model allows creators like Danielle Derek to have a clear understanding of their potential income, which can be significantly higher than traditional online advertising models, especially for niche content. However, the financial success of a creator is not guaranteed. It requires consistent effort, strategic marketing, and an understanding of audience demand. Creators must also consider the business aspects of their work, including taxes, content production costs (equipment, editing software, costumes, etc.), and marketing expenses. Many successful creators treat their online presence as a full-fledged business, investing time and resources into improving their content quality and expanding their reach. The potential for high earnings can be a strong motivator, but it also comes with the responsibility of managing a burgeoning enterprise. Challenges and Controversies for Creators

Despite the opportunities, creators on platforms like OnlyFans face a unique set of challenges and controversies. One of the primary concerns is the potential for content leakage and privacy breaches. Once content is shared online, even behind a paywall, there's always a risk of it being illegally downloaded and redistributed. This can lead to significant distress for creators and undermine their ability to monetize their work. Furthermore, creators often grapple with online harassment, stalking, and negative public perception, especially if their content is considered controversial or falls into the adult entertainment category. The stigma associated with certain types of content can impact personal relationships and future career prospects outside the platform. Another challenge is the mental health toll that comes with constant content creation and public scrutiny. The pressure to consistently produce engaging material, maintain an active online presence, and deal with criticism can lead to burnout, anxiety, and depression. Creators must also navigate the ever-changing algorithms and policies of various social media platforms, which can impact their ability to promote their OnlyFans content.
